BumBiscuits · 27/02/2013 11:32

The way I did my daugher's was to make a ponytail and secure it with a hair elastic. Push the hair through the donut. Spread the hair round the donut then secure it with another hair elastic over the whole thing. The bits that stick out I tuck under then secure the whole think with kirby grips and a hairnet (hairnet was a requirement for the dancing show).

I put my DD's BA low on the back of her head. The donut was a small sized one.
